Rio Ave FC
Football Portugal - Primeira Liga Estadio dos Arcos Mon 7 Apr 15:15
Boavista FC
  1. Prediction
  2. Odds
  3. Stats
  4. Team News
  5. Lineups
  6. Injuries
  7. Squads
  8. Table
We Expect Rio Ave to Deliver the Goods

If you agree with our verdict that Rio Ave can defeat Boavista, then there’s the chance to get betting odds of -120 that this happens. We think that this price sticks out on the Full-Time Result market.

Rio Ave Came Out on Top in Previous H2H

Rio Ave have been beaten in their last three games. On the road at Estadio Municipal de Rio Maior, Casa Pia recently beat them 2-1. The Vila do Conde side enjoyed 50% possession and had five shots on target, with Tiago Morais scoring the goal.

Boavista have suffered six consecutive road defeats. They lost 3-1 in their previous game at home to Gil Vicente at Estadio do Bessa XXI. The Panthers had just 38% of the ball and recorded three shots on goal, while Robert Bozenik found the net.

Head-to-Head Statistics

Rio Ave have not lost any of the past three games against Boavista. Their last encounter saw Rio Ave enjoy a 2-0 away victory at Estadio do Bessa XXI. The previous 9 H2H games have featured five Rio Ave wins, three draws and one Boavista victory.

Primeira Liga G W D L GF GA GD GD P
12 Rio Ave logo Rio Ave 19 4 8 7 22 35 -13 22:35 20
Rio Ave – Last 10 League Games

Rio Ave have 2 wins, 5 losses and 3 draws, averaging 1.2 goals from 3.2 shots on goal and 9.2 attempts. Petit's team have averaged 46.1% possession, 357.2 passes and 2.4 corners per match, with the opposition scoring 1.7 goals from 6.2 shots on goal, 16.1 attempts and 6.0 corners.

Clayton leads the way with 4 goals, Tiago Morais has 3, with Brandon Aguilera and two others on 1. Andre Luiz, Brandon Aguilera and Joao Pedro are the leading assists makers with 1.

Boavista – Last 10 League Games

Boavista have won 1 and lost 9, with an average of 0.6 goals from 3.3 shots on goal and 8.5 attempts. The Porto club have averaged 38.6% possession, 309.1 passes, 3.6 corners awarded and 6.4 corners against, while they’ve conceded 2.0 goals from 6.1 shots on goal and 15.7 attempts.

Robert Bozenik has top scored with 3, while Marco van Ginkel, Vitali Lystsov and Sopuruchukwu Onyemaechi are next on 1. Salvador Agra, Joel da Silva and Sopuruchukwu Onyemaechi have clocked up 1 assists, with Tomas Vaclik keeping one clean sheet in the previous 10 games.

Confirmed Lineups

Rio Ave confirmed lineup (4-2-3-1): Cezary Miszta (GK), Joao Tome, Andreas-Richardos Ntoi, Jonathan Panzo, Omar Richards, Brandon Aguilera, Demir Tiknaz, Tiago Morais, Ole Pohlmann, Andre Luiz, Clayton.

Boavista confirmed lineup (3-4-3): Tomas Vaclik (GK), Rodrigo Abascal, Vitali Lystsov, Sidoine Fogning, Salvador Agra, Sebastian Perez, Ilija Vukotic, Layvin Kurzawa, Abdoulay Diaby, Robert Bozenik, Joel da Silva.

Rio Ave vs Boavista Prediction & Betting Tips

Rio Ave look like a spot of value at -120 when it comes to the latest betting. They should be able to deliver a victory in this Primeira Liga game based on the information available and we’re feeling confident.

The football betting tips are created after keeping tabs on the latest team news along with the form guide. We also delve into the latest stats which can provide a barometer for how the action might play out.

Key Rio Ave vs Boavista league stats:

  • Boavista have lost all of their last 5 games on the road.
  • Boavista have lost 9 of their last 10 games.
  • Boavista have lost their last 6 games on the road.
  • Rio Ave have won 5 of their last 9 games against Boavista.
Rio Ave to Win Probability

When you look at the latest betting odds, our pick has a 54.6% chance of winning. In our opinion, there’s actually a probability of success closer to 60%. This wager can therefore be backed with confidence.

Looking for Bigger Odds?

For those who want to back Rio Ave at a bigger price, you can combine this selection with another pick on the Result & Both Teams to Score and Double Result markets.

Our Match Prediction
Rio Ave To Win @ -120 Bet Now BetMGM logo
BetMGM logo
BetMGM Promo Up To $1500 in Bonus Bets Get Bonus T&C apply. Gamble responsibly 18+
Disclosure: This preview contains affiliate links; we may earn a commission at no extra cost to you. T&Cs apply. We only recommend licensed and regulated operators. See our Editorial Policy. Pick odds and lines reflect the price available at the time of publication (19:37, 05 April 2025). Live market odds are updated regularly and may differ. 18+ (or legal age) | Gamble Responsibly.
Published 19:37, 05 April 2025

Correct Score Prediction

Rio Ave Rio Ave logo 2 - 1 Boavista logo Boavista

A 2-1 win in favor of Rio Ave can be backed at odds of +650. We like placing a bet on correct score due to the fun element and the big potential return.

Corners Prediction

Rio Ave Under 5.5 Corners -138 BetMGM logo

In their past ten games, Rio Ave have not covered the 5.5 corners line. The number of Rio Ave corners could be lower than the line suggests and that leads us to a bet at odds of -138.

League Games
League Games
Last 10 Total For Against
Last 10 at Home Total For Against
Last 10 Away Total For Against
Rio Ave Logo Rio Ave
Total
8.40 2.40 6.00
Home
9.10 3.70 5.40
Away
8.70 3.00 5.70
Boavista Logo Boavista
Total
10.00 3.60 6.40
Home
8.40 4.50 3.90
Away
9.60 2.70 6.90
Latest Corner Odds

Pick odds and lines correct at publication. Live market odds are updated regularly and may differ. T&Cs apply. 18+ (or legal age) | Gamble Responsibly.

Rio Ave vs Boavista Odds

Rio Ave are the shortest price to win this Primeira Liga game according to the bookies, with the gambling operators giving them a 54% probability due to their -116 betting odds. At +300, Boavista are regarded as having a lower probability of winning this match.

A tight game could be on the cards and that is reflected in the short odds about Under 2.5 Goals being scored.

Should you want to back Rio Ave to win this Primeira Liga match, then there is -263 available on the Draw No Bet market, with Boavista chalked at +190.

Live market odds and lines updated regularly. All odds subject to change. T&Cs apply. 18+ (or legal age) | Gamble Responsibly.
Best Betting Offers
Team Stats
Rio Ave logo Rio Ave League Stats
Boavista logo Boavista League Stats
Full-Time Result
  • 2 wins, 5 defeats and 3 draws in the previous 10 matches
  • 3 wins, 2 defeats and 5 draws in the previous 10 home matches
Full-Time Result
  • 1 win and 9 defeats in the previous 10 matches
  • 1 win, 7 defeats and 2 draws in the previous 10 away matches
Goals
Goals
Corners
Corners
Possession
Possession
Top Scorers & Assists
Top Scorers & Assists

Rio Ave vs Boavista Lineups & Team News

If you’re looking for Rio Ave vs Boavista team news, then we have predicted and confirmed lineups available along with details of any injuries on both sides.

If you’re looking for the latest player information, check out the Primeira Liga squads.

Rio Ave Confirmed Lineup 4-2-3-1

Boavista Confirmed Lineup 3-4-3

Rio Ave Confirmed Lineup 4-2-3-1

1 Cezary Miszta
20 Joao Tome 3 A. Ntoi 2 Jonathan Panzo 98 Omar Richards
16 Brandon Aguilera 34 Demir Tiknaz
11 Tiago Morais 80 Ole Pohlmann 7 Andre Luiz
9 Clayton
31 Tomas Vaclik
26 Rodrigo Abascal 5 Vitali Lystsov 13 Sidoine Fogning
7 Salvador Agra 24 Sebastian Perez 18 Ilija Vukotic 3 Layvin Kurzawa
21 Abdoulay Diaby 9 Robert Bozenik 16 Joel da Silva

Boavista Confirmed Lineup 3-4-3

Rio Ave Substitutes

  • 4Nelson Abbey
  • 6Joao Novais
  • 14Karem Zoabi
  • 17Marios Vrousai
  • 21Joao Graca
  • 27Tobias Medina
  • 29Theofanis Bakoulas
  • 76Martim Neto
  • 95Matheus Teixeira

Boavista Substitutes

  • 1Cesar
  • 2Ibrahima Camara
  • 8Marco van Ginkel
  • 10Miguel Reisinho
  • 11Gboly Ariyibi
  • 14Moussa Kone
  • 15Pedro Gomes
  • 20Filipe Ferreira
  • 27Osman Kakay

Previous Rio Ave Lineups

29 Mar Primeira Liga
Casa Pia 2-1 Rio Ave
16 Mar Primeira Liga
Rio Ave 2-3 Benfica
10 Mar Primeira Liga
Famalicão 1-0 Rio Ave
02 Mar Primeira Liga
Rio Ave 2-1 Braga
22 Feb Primeira Liga
Estoril 2-1 Rio Ave
16 Feb Primeira Liga
Rio Ave 1-1 AVS

Previous Boavista Lineups

01 Apr Primeira Liga
Boavista 1-3 Gil Vicente
16 Mar Primeira Liga
Moreirense 1-0 Boavista
09 Mar Primeira Liga
Boavista 1-2 Vitória
02 Mar Primeira Liga
Boavista 1-0 Santa Clara
22 Feb Primeira Liga
Benfica 3-0 Boavista
14 Feb Primeira Liga
Boavista 0-1 Estrela

Injuries & Suspensions

Rio Ave Injury Table
Type Name Info
No players are currently reported injured or suspended.
Boavista Injury Table
Type Name Info
Luis Pires Cruciate ligame
Joao Goncalves Cruciate ligame
Tomas Silva Knee
Marco Ribeiro Cruciate ligame
Team Squads

Rio Ave Player Stats & Squad

Manager: Petit

Player # Pos GP MIN ST BE G A Y R
Marios Vrousai - - 26 2329 26 0 1 3 4 0
Clayton - - 25 2168 25 0 13 1 9 1
Kiko Bondoso - - 26 1870 23 4 2 1 1 0
Omar Richards - - 24 1808 22 2 0 1 4 0
Cezary Miszta - - 19 1710 19 8 0 0 2 0

Boavista Player Stats & Squad

Manager: Lito Vidigal

Player # Pos GP MIN ST BE G A Y R
Robert Bozenik - - 27 2258 25 2 4 0 4 0
Salvador Agra - - 25 2160 24 1 1 2 7 1
Rodrigo Abascal - - 22 1969 22 0 0 0 6 1
Joel da Silva - - 23 1822 20 5 1 1 3 0
Miguel Reisinho - - 23 1758 19 4 4 0 8 1
Portugal FlagPrimeira Liga Table
2025/2026 Season
# Team G W D L +/- P
1 Porto 19 18 1 0 40:4 55
2 Sporting 19 15 3 1 52:10 48
3 Benfica 19 13 6 0 42:11 45
4 Braga 19 9 6 4 37:18 33
5 Gil Vicente 19 8 7 4 24:16 31
6 Moreirense 19 9 3 7 26:26 30
7 Famalicão 19 8 5 6 24:14 29
8 Estoril 19 7 5 7 37:31 26
9 Vitória 19 7 4 8 20:27 25
10 Alverca 19 7 2 10 19:33 23
11 Nacional 19 5 5 9 26:28 20
12 Rio Ave 19 4 8 7 22:35 20
13 Estrela 19 4 7 8 23:36 19
14 Santa Clara 19 4 5 10 14:21 17
15 Arouca 19 4 5 10 20:44 17
16 Casa Pia 19 3 6 10 20:38 15
17 Tondela 19 3 3 13 12:33 12
18 AVS 19 0 5 14 14:47 5
# Team G W D L +/- P
1 Porto 9 8 1 0 19:2 25
2 Sporting 9 7 1 1 30:3 22
3 Benfica 10 6 4 0 23:7 22
4 Moreirense 9 6 1 2 14:11 19
5 Estoril 10 5 3 2 21:14 18
6 Braga 9 5 2 2 19:7 17
7 Gil Vicente 9 5 2 2 12:7 17
8 Alverca 10 5 1 4 9:14 16
9 Vitória 10 4 3 3 14:14 15
10 Famalicão 10 4 2 4 16:8 14
11 Santa Clara 10 3 2 5 7:8 11
12 Nacional 9 3 1 5 16:17 10
13 Estrela 10 2 4 4 13:17 10
14 Rio Ave 9 2 3 4 10:15 9
15 Arouca 10 2 3 5 11:21 9
16 Tondela 9 1 2 6 6:13 5
17 Casa Pia 9 0 5 4 10:18 5
18 AVS 10 0 3 7 7:19 3